The Art of Timing: Booking Strategies for the Savvy Traveler

Alright, so you’re dreaming of that perfect trip to Punta Cana, right? But let’s be real, the whole booking process can feel a bit like a game of whack-a-mole—stressful and a bit chaotic. What if I told you that with a little savvy timing and some clever strategies, you could smooth out that process and maybe even snag a better deal? Let’s dive into it!

First off, it’s all about when you decide to hit that “Book Now” button. Timing can make or break your travel budget. Generally, booking your trip about two to three months in advance tends to yield the best prices. I mean, who doesn’t love a good deal? But watch out for those last-minute deals too! Sometimes, hotels and airlines drop prices just to fill up those empty spots. It’s like they’re having a mini panic attack and want to get rid of the empty seats—I can relate!

Also, consider the season. Punta Cana is a popular destination, especially during winter when everyone is trying to escape the cold. If you can swing it, aim for the shoulder seasons—late spring or early fall. You’ll dodge the crowds and might even find the beaches are all yours (well, mostly!). Plus, prices can drop significantly. Just think of all the extra piña coladas you can buy with those savings!

  • Sign up for alerts: Websites like Google Flights and Hopper will send you notifications if prices drop. It’s like having a travel buddy who’s always on the lookout for deals.
  • Be flexible: If you can, try adjusting your travel dates a bit. Sometimes shifting just a few days can lead to savings. It’s like playing Tetris with your travel plans!
  • Consider package deals: Booking flights and hotels together can sometimes be cheaper than booking separately. Plus, it’s all in one place—who doesn’t love convenience?

Lastly, don’t forget about the “Book Now, Pay Later” option. This is a game-changer for those of us who like to plan ahead but don’t want to fork over all our cash upfront. You can secure your place in paradise while keeping your wallet happy. Just be sure to read the fine print—nobody likes surprise fees, am I right?

So, there you have it! With a bit of strategy and a sprinkle of flexibility, you’ll be well on your way to booking that dream vacation in Punta Cana. Now, go get that tan and enjoy the beach vibes!

Unlocking the Hidden Gems: Experiences You Can’t Miss in Punta Cana

Alright, folks, let’s get real. Punta Cana isn’t just about the sandy beaches and all-you-can-drink cocktails (though, let’s be honest, who doesn’t love that?). There’s a whole world of adventures waiting for you beyond the resort walls. So, if you’re ready to swap the sun lounger for something a little more exciting, here are some hidden gems you definitely shouldn’t miss.

  • Explore the Indigenous Eyes Ecological Park: This place is like nature’s own water park. With a bunch of lagoons and trails, you can hike and swim in crystal-clear waters. It’s a bit off the typical tourist path, but trust me, it’s worth it. Just watch out for those pesky mosquitoes! Bring some bug spray, and you’ll be golden.
  • Visit Saona Island: Picture this: you’re lounging on a white sandy beach with a coconut in hand. Yep, that’s Saona Island for you. It’s a bit of a trek to get there, but the boat ride is half the fun, and the scenery is straight outta a postcard. And hey, if you get a chance to meet some local wildlife, like sea turtles or dolphins, take it! Just don’t try to pet them; they’re not as friendly as they look.
  • Go zip-lining: Feeling adventurous? Strap on that harness and soar above the treetops. It’s exhilarating, and the views are just breathtaking. Plus, nothing makes you feel more alive than dangling from a rope hundreds of feet in the air. Just remember to wear something you don’t mind getting a little dirty. Trust me, you’ll thank me later!
  • Check out Altos de Chavón: This replica of a 16th-century Mediterranean village is so charming. It’s got cobblestone streets, cute shops, and some amazing views of the Chavón River. It’s like stepping into a different world! Bonus points if you catch a live performance at the amphitheater.
  • Sample local cuisine: Don’t just stick to the buffet—get out there and try some authentic Dominican food! Mangu (mashed plantains) and sancocho (meat stew) are must-tries. Seriously, your taste buds will thank you. Just be prepared to loosen that belt a notch or two.

So there you have it! Punta Cana isn’t just a pretty face; it’s got depth and character. Take the time to explore these hidden gems, and you’ll leave with memories that’ll last longer than that sunburn you’re probably gonna get. Happy exploring!
